Monthly climate in Oyugis, Kenya

Last updated: July 31, 2025

Under the Köppen–Geiger climate classification Oyugis features a tropical rainforest climate (Af). Temperatures typically range between 21 °C (70 °F) and 23 °C (74 °F) through the year, but rarely can drop to 13 °C (56 °F) or can rise to as high as 34 °C (94 °F). The average annual precipitation amounts to about 2058 mm (81.0 inches) and receives 237 rainy days on the 1 mm (0.04 inches) threshold annually. Oyugis enjoys an average of 3809 hours of sunshine throughout the year, and daylight varies from 12 hours 5 minutes to 12 hours 8 minutes per day.

Monthly average temperatures in Oyugis, Kenya

The warmest months in Oyugis are January, February and March, with daily mean temperatures ranging from 22 to 23 °C (72 - 74 °F) throughout the day. The coldest temperatures usually occur in June, July and August, when daily mean temperatures range from 21 to 21 °C (70 - 70 °F) throughout the day. On average each year, Oyugis experiences 296 days above 25 °C (77.0 °F) and 0 days below 0 °C (32.0 °F).

Monthly average precipitation in Oyugis, Kenya

Oyugis usually has the most precipitation in April, May and October, with an average of 25 rainy days and 300 mm (11.8 inches) of precipitation per month. The driest months in Oyugis are January, February and July. On average, 70 mm (2.8 inches) of precipitation falls during these months.

Monthly sunshine hours in Oyugis, Kenya

The sunniest months in Oyugis are July, August and December, when the sun shines an average of 10 hours 46 minutes a day. Least sunny months in Oyugis: January, February and April receive an average of 9 hours 44 minutes of sunshine daily.

Solar UV radiation in Oyugis, Kenya

Oyugis experiences the highest level of ultraviolet (UV) radiation in February, March and April, when the maximum UV index can reach values of 15 - 16, which corresponds to the Extreme category of sun exposure. June, July and August are in the Extreme exposure category. In these months, the maximum values of the UV index do not exceed 12.
